FINITE LAYER ANALYSIS OF CONSOLIDATION (PART 2)
The theory developed in part I of this paper (IRRD no. 239644) is extended to apply to the consolidation of horizontally layered soils under both axially symmetric and general surface loading. The method again leads to a considerable reduction in the amount of core storage necessary for computer solution and can be implemented on a mini - computer (A).
